About Vigyaan College of Applied Sciences, Kattakkada

Vigyaan College of Applied Sciences (VICAS), was started in 2012 and it is a first grade college affiliated with the University of Kerala and situated in Kattakkada,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ala. This is a co-educational institution, occupying an area of 12 acres of land and has expanded the variety of programmes offered for students’ interest. As of the current population, VICAS has 362 students enroled and 20 qualified faculty members on the staff. At present, the college offers 8 courses in 7 degree programmes namely Commerce, Computer Applications, Business Administration and Humanities.

The college has facilities in providing its students the best experience. A fully computerised and automated system is evident in the school with a computerised library containing reference as well as general sections manned by a qualified librarian. For the technological students, VICAS has put in place two computer laboratories fitted with broad band internet connection to make sure the students gets quality computer education from the faculty. The college also focuses on health as a core human asset as it provides sports amenities for all the students in order to achieve a perfect blend of learning and physical fitness. 

The college has a spacious and hygienic, cafeteria for students and staff, an auditorium for hosting events and seminars, transportation facilities for inter-connecting major areas of Thiruvananthapuram District. Pursuant to the objectives to improve community and continuous training, training provides for an active alumni network for VICAS. Extra curriculum activities and various clubs of the college are also supported in order to create a comprehensive education.

At VICAS, students can get any type of degree starting from an undergraduate degree up to a postgraduate degree. The college is offering 6 full-time undergraduate courses as well as 2 full-time postgraduate courses. The total number of students admitted to all programmes is 362 to make sure that we retain a reasonable students to faculty ratio for teaching and learning.

Admission Policy of Vigyaan College of Applied Sciences admits students on merit basis and all the students candidates are divided in general and other reserved categories. The college admits students in accordance to the structural admission guidelines for each course. For example, the Master of Social Work (MSW) programme requires the admission test called CAT conducted by the university and Group Discussion and Interview to be conducted at the college level. The interview is always chaired by the Principal, has a nominee from a University, and the Head of the discipline under consideration to make sure each candidate gets a good review.

Vigyaan College of Applied Sciences, Kattakkada Admission

Vigyaan College of Applied Sciences (VICAS), located in Kattakkada, Thiruvananthapuram, Kerala, follows a merit-based admission process for its undergraduate and postgraduate programs. The college is affiliated with the University of Kerala and offers a variety of courses in Commerce, Computer Applications, Business Administration, and Humanities.

The admission process is based on academic merit, considering both general and reserved categories. The process begins after the announcement of qualifying examination results, such as 10+2 for undergraduate programs and bachelor's degree results for postgraduate programs.

For undergraduate programs, admission is based on the marks obtained in the 10+2 or equivalent examination. The cutoff marks may vary for different programs and categories. For postgraduate programs, the process may include additional components such as entrance exams, group discussions, and interviews, depending on the course requirements.

Application Process

  1. Announcement of Admissions: The college announces the commencement of admissions through its website and other media channels.

  2. Application Form: Candidates are required to obtain and fill out the application form, which is usually available on the college website or at the college office.

  3. Document Submission: Along with the completed application form, candidates must submit the following documents:

    • Mark sheets of qualifying examinations (10+2 for UG courses, Bachelor's degree for PG courses)

    • Transfer Certificate

    • Conduct Certificate

    • Caste/Community Certificate (if applicable for reservation category)

    • Other relevant certificates as specified by the college

  4. Application Submission: Completed application forms along with all required documents must be submitted to the college office before the specified deadline.

  5. Merit List Preparation: The college prepares a merit list based on the candidates' performance in the qualifying examination and any additional criteria specified for each course.

  6. Counseling and Admission: Shortlisted candidates are called for counseling, where they can choose their preferred course based on their merit rank and seat availability.

  7. Fee Payment: Selected candidates are required to pay the prescribed fees to confirm their admission.

  8. Document Verification: The college verifies all original documents submitted by the candidates during the admission process.

For postgraduate programs like MSW, additional steps such as entrance exams, group discussions, and interviews are conducted as part of the selection process.

Degree-wise Admission Process

Undergraduate Programs:

  • B.Com (Co-operation and Computer Applications):
    Admission is based on the merit of candidates in their 10+2 or equivalent examination. The intake is 40 seats each for B.Com Co-operation and B.Com Computer Applications.

  • BA English Language and Literature:
    Admission is based on performance in the qualifying examination, with an intake of 30 seats.

  • BBA (Bachelor of Business Administration):
    Merit-based admission is based on the 10+2 or equivalent examination, with an intake of 30 seats.

  • BCA (Bachelor of Computer Applications):
    Admission is based on merit in the 10+2 results, with 30 seats available for this program.

Postgraduate Programs:

  • MA English and Literature:
    Admission is based on the performance in the qualifying bachelor's degree examination. Additional criteria may be specified by the University of Kerala.

  • M.Com:
    Admission is based on the merit of the candidate's bachelor's degree, preferably in Commerce or related fields, according to the University of Kerala's guidelines for PG admissions.

  • MSW (Master of Social Work):
    The admission process for MSW includes:

    1. Common Admission Test (CAT) conducted by the University of Kerala

    2. Group Discussion at the college level

    3. Personal Interview conducted by a panel consisting of the Principal, a University nominee, and the Head of the Department

  • BSW (Bachelor of Social Work):
    Admission is based on the merit of candidates in their 10+2 or equivalent examination, following the University of Kerala's guidelines.
